Internal Memo — Legacy Pricing Adjustment

Board members,

Quick note: we're moving legacy Harrowfield-plan customers to current pricing in April, roughly a 9% uplift. Churn modelling says the hit is manageable, and support costs on those plans justify it. Comms go out next month. The broader reasoning sits in the note below.

confidential, kahog-bawif: The northern region missed its Pramir quota by 20.0 percent last quarter. Casaxek Freight plans to lower the Fraion list price by 41.5 percent in December. The finance team signed off on a budget of $236.4 million for Project Druius. The renewal with Fenysix Partners closes at $91.3 million a year, 2.1 percent below the last contract.

**Ticket: TextHopper mis-sniffs Latin-1 uploads as UTF-8**

Hey plugin folks — if your uploader pushes files without a BOM, our encoding sniffer sometimes guesses wrong and mangles accented characters. Workaround for now: declare charset explicitly in the manifest. Proper fix lands in the next minor release. Repro trace is below.

build token for kawep-baguf: htk9_1da8d318d

## Migration Step 4: Solver Service Cutover

TimeGrid v3 replaces the legacy Chalkline scheduler. Review changes to the constraint weights: teacher-availability now hard, room-capacity soft. The solver reads config at boot only; no hot reload until v3.2. Verify the staging run at Brindlemoor Academy completes under 90 seconds before approving. Delete any leftover Chalkline cron entries during cutover. The full set of production configuration values the new service expects is listed below.

deployment values, bahop-tahog:
[kasvan]
port = 11211
team = kasdor
host = kasvan.orvexforge.example
region = lower-3
access_code = ac_76e68d
timeout_ms = 2000

MEMO — Exam Carton Transfer

Records team: sealed exam papers from the Naverly Institute move Thursday, 07:30. Count cartons against the manifest. Check every tamper strip. Log seal numbers in the transfer register. Do not open anything. Keep cartons in the locked staging cage until the courier arrives. One signatory per carton batch. Any discrepancy stops the run — call the duty officer. The courier hand-over instruction appears on the line below.

dispatch memo: the sorius tamius courier leaves the praeth ledger at gate 4873 under passcode 928014